Pakistani traders invited to explore Afghan market

Kabul has invited Pakistani businessmen to explore Afghan market with a view to enhancing trade.

The invitation was extended by Afghan ambassador Janan Musazai during his visit to Rawalpindi Chamber of Commerce and Industry (RCCI) on Wednesday.

The RCCI President Syed Asad Mashadi, Senior Vice President Mian Humayun Parvez and Khurshid Barlas were present on the occasion.

“(The)Afghan embassy will facilitate Pakistani businessmen’s visit to Afghanistan,” he said.

While mentioning mutual understandings of both countries, he said that both the nations share long term religious, cultural and traditional history.

He expressed the hope that the two governments would remove hurdles to implementation of Afghan Transit Trade agreement.

The Afghan ambassador lauded RCCI for holding first Made-in-Pakistan Exhibition in Afghanistan and assured that his embassy would extend full support if RCCI held another exhibition in Afghanistan.
